#0f0196 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0f0196 is composed of 5.9% red, 0.4%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90% cyan, 99.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 245.6 degrees, a saturation of 98.7% and a lightness of 29.6%. #0f0196 color hex could be obtained by blending #1e02ff with #00002d. Closest websafe color is: #000099.

Shades and Tints of #0f0196

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01000e is the darkest color, while #faf9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#0f0196

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#484750 is the less saturated color, while #0f0196 is the most saturated one.
